The Gut-Brain Axis (GBA) is an evolving communication process using immunological, hormonal, metabolic, and neurological routes to connect our gut and brain. Central to this axis is the gut microbiota (GM), a diverse microbial community essential in shaping how our brain develops, functions, and ages. This chapter delves into how these gut microbes influence memory, mood, and mental clarity by producing key molecules like short-chain fatty acids (SCFA), neurotransmitter building blocks, and immune signals. When this microbial balance is disturbed, a state known as dysbiosis, it can contribute to conditions such as Alzheimer’s disease (AD), amyotrophic lateral sclerosis (ALS), Parkinson’s disease (PD), as well as anxiety and depression. The chapter also highlights how everyday choices like diet, exercise, sleep, and stress management can positively influence our gut microbes and, in turn, support brain health. Popular nutritional strategies, including the Mediterranean, ketogenic, and MIND diets, are explored alongside lifestyle practices that enhance resilience. It also examines emerging therapies such as prebiotics, probiotics, synbiotics, fecal microbiota, and transplantation (FMT) and advanced tools like Clustered Regularly Interspaced Short Palindromic Repeats (CRISPR) and artificial intelligence (AI) that offer exciting new ways to tailor treatments to individuals. Ultimately, by understanding and supporting the gut-brain connection, we may unlock powerful ways to maintain mental sharpness, emotional well-being, and cognitive vitality throughout life.
